NFP Self Review Return

NFP Self Review Return

NFP SELF-REVIEW Return for Groups NOT Registered with the ACNC Non-charitable not-for-profits (NFPs) with an active Australian business number (ABN) need to lodge an annual NFP self-review return to confirm their eligibility to self-assess as income tax exempt. The...

Save the Date August 30..!

Save the Date August 30..!

In 2025 QWaLC celebrates 21 years supporting our member groups across Queensland. We will be celebrating across 4 locations and online on Saturday August 30, 2025 from 10am. Please SAVE the DATE!  More information to follow.
